aboutsummaryrefslogtreecommitdiffstatshomepage
diff options
context:
space:
mode:
-rw-r--r--paru/.config/paru/paru.conf32
-rw-r--r--sh/.profile15
2 files changed, 3 insertions, 44 deletions
diff --git a/paru/.config/paru/paru.conf b/paru/.config/paru/paru.conf
index 43990a2..bbecffe 100644
--- a/paru/.config/paru/paru.conf
+++ b/paru/.config/paru/paru.conf
@@ -1,39 +1,9 @@
-#
-# $PARU_CONF
-# /etc/paru.conf
-# ~/.config/paru/paru.conf
-#
-# See the paru.conf(5) manpage for options
+# vim:ft=toml
-#
-# GENERAL OPTIONS
-#
[options]
PgpFetch
Devel
Provides
DevelSuffixes = -git -cvs -svn -bzr -darcs -always -hg -fossil
-#AurOnly
BottomUp
-#RemoveMake
-#SudoLoop
-#UseAsk
-#SaveChanges
-#CombinedUpgrade
-#CleanAfter
-#UpgradeMenu
NewsOnUpgrade
-
-#LocalRepo
-#Chroot
-#Sign
-#SignDb
-#KeepRepoCache
-
-#
-# Binary OPTIONS
-#
-#[bin]
-#FileManager = vifm
-#MFlags = --skippgpcheck
-#Sudo = doas
diff --git a/sh/.profile b/sh/.profile
index d9ebb3d..a17221f 100644
--- a/sh/.profile
+++ b/sh/.profile
@@ -1,7 +1,6 @@
-#!/bin/bash
+#!/bin/sh
# shellcheck disable=1091
-# environment.d
if test -e /usr/lib/systemd/user-environment-generators/30-systemd-environment-d-generator; then
set -a
. /dev/fd/0 <<EOF
@@ -10,23 +9,19 @@ EOF
set +a
fi
-# xdg
export XDG_CONFIG_HOME="$HOME/.config"
export XDG_CACHE_HOME="$HOME/.cache"
export XDG_DATA_HOME="$HOME/.local/share"
export XDG_STATE_HOME="$HOME/.local/state"
export XDG_RUNTIME_DIR="${XDG_RUNTIME_DIR:-/run/user/$(id -u "$USER")}"
-
-# prog
EDITOR="$(command -v nvim 2>/dev/null || command -v vim 2>/dev/null || command -v vi)"
export EDITOR
BROWSER="$(command -v firefox || command -v chromium 2>/dev/null)"
export BROWSER
export TERMINAL="alacritty"
export MANPAGER="sh -c 'col -bx | bat -l man -p'"
-
-# opts
export MANROFFOPT="-c"
+export LESS="--RAW-CONTROL-CHARS --quit-if-one-screen --mouse"
export LESSOPEN="|lesspipe.sh %s"
export LESSHISTFILE="$XDG_STATE_HOME/lesshst"
export WGETRC="$XDG_CONFIG_HOME/wgetrc"
@@ -47,29 +42,23 @@ export FZF_DEFAULT_OPTS='--exit-0 --select-1
export FZF_PREVIEW_COMMAND='bat --style=numbers,changes --wrap never --color always {} || cat {} ||
exa --tree --icons --git-ignore {} || tree -C {}'
-# path
export PATH="$PATH:$HOME/.local/bin"
-# rust
export RUSTUP_HOME="$XDG_DATA_HOME/rustup"
export CARGO_HOME="$XDG_DATA_HOME/cargo"
export PATH="$PATH:$CARGO_HOME/bin"
-# go
export GOPATH="$XDG_DATA_HOME/go"
export PATH="$PATH:$GOPATH/bin"
-# npm
export npm_config_userconfig="$XDG_CONFIG_HOME/npm/config"
export npm_config_cache="$XDG_CACHE_HOME/npm"
export npm_config_prefix="$XDG_DATA_HOME/npm"
export PATH="$PATH:$npm_config_prefix/bin"
-# dotnet
export DOTNET_CLI_HOME="$XDG_DATA_HOME/dotnet"
export PATH="$PATH:$DOTNET_CLI_HOME/tools"
-# texlive
export TEXMFHOME="$XDG_DATA_HOME/texmf"
export TEXMFVAR="$XDG_CACHE_HOME/texlive/texmf-var"
export TEXMFCONFIG="$XDG_CONFIG_HOME/texlive/texmf-config"